Licensing and Regulatory Standing
me88 operates under a Curaçao eGaming licence (365/JAZ), which is the most common regulatory framework used by platforms serving Malaysian players, given Malaysia’s own Betting Act 1953 does not extend to online operators. Our compliance team reviewed the licence documentation in April 2026 and confirmed it is active and in good standing. While Curaçao licensing does not carry the same player protection depth as an MGA (Malta Gaming Authority) or Isle of Man GSC licence, it does require the operator to maintain segregated player funds and submit to third-party RNG auditing — requirements we confirmed me88 meets.
Malaysian players should understand that no online betting platform is domestically licensed under Malaysian law. The Malaysian Communications and Multimedia Commission (MCMC) periodically blocks unlicensed domains, but me88 has maintained consistent access via its primary domain and mirror URLs throughout our testing period. Per the 2026 Malaysia Digital Economy report, approximately 4.2 million Malaysians engage in online sports or esports betting monthly, with the majority accessing offshore-licensed platforms.

me88 Esports Betting Markets: Depth and Coverage

Title-by-Title Market Breakdown
The breadth of me88’s esports market coverage is one of its clearest competitive advantages. Below is what our team confirmed during active testing in May–June 2026:
- Mobile Legends: Bang Bang: Full coverage of MPL Malaysia, MPL Indonesia, MSC, and M-Series World Championships. Markets include match-winner, map handicap, first tower, total kills (over/under), and correct score.
- League of Legends: LCK, LPL, LEC, and Worlds coverage. In-play markets available for Baron Nashor kills, dragon count, and first inhibitor destroyed.
- CS2: ESL Pro League, BLAST Premier, IEM events. Round handicap, pistol round winner, and knife round markets available on select matches.
- Dota 2: The International and DPC Circuit coverage. First Roshan, total kills, and map duration markets offered.
- VALORANT: VCT Pacific, VCT Americas, and Champions events. Map-specific markets and eco-round win markets available on major matches.
- King of Glory: KPL Spring and Summer Seasons. Match-winner and handicap markets standard.
- Rocket League: RLCS World Championship only. Match-winner and total goals markets available.
We consider the MLBB depth to be exceptional — no other platform serving Malaysian users offers as granular in-play markets on MPL matches as me88 does in 2026.
